He is the type of back we need.
Lindsey has the speed but not the power. Freeman has the power but not the speed. Melvin has both.
Melvin is good at these things:
Catching (which we need and Shurmer said will happen a lot more)
Pass pro
Can break a long one occasionally
Can push the pile a little bit
He is not a Gurley. He is not a top 10 RB. This is like Knowshon in his last year with the broncos, with Manning. He is better than what we currently have. He has the total package. I do not think he is going to be a TD for us. But this is a great pickup!
